The Boston College Mathematics Institute began in 1957 with the goal of assisting in the national effort to improve content and instructional practice of mathematics at the pre-college level.
LEADERSHIP
The institute began under the leadership of Professor Stanley J. Bezuszka, SJ (1914–2008).
ACTIVITIES
The institute staff offer professional development opportunities for teachers, produce instructional materials for students and teachers, and serve as consultants in schools and districts.
9th Annual Discrete Math Conference Keynote Address
Gene Fiorini, the Associate Director of the Center for Discrete Mathematics and Theoretical Computer Science (DIMACS), Rutgers University, New Brunswick, NJ, gave the keynote address at the 9th Annual Discrete Mathematics Conference at Boston College on February 27, 2010. It was titled "CrIME" (Criminal Investigation Through Mathematical Examination).
The conference, co-hosted by the Mathematics Institute and Rutgers, attracts K–12 teachers of mathematics from throughout New England.
